Meego Wiki
Views

MeeGo Conference 2010/Early Bird Events

From MeeGo wiki
< MeeGo Conference 2010(Difference between revisions)
Jump to: navigation, search
m
(Volunteers)
 
(33 intermediate revisions not shown)
Line 1: Line 1:
== Introduction ==
== Introduction ==
-
It would be nice to organize a weekend like the [http://wiki.maemo.org/Maemo-Barcelona_Long_Weekend Barcelona Long Weekend] we (the Maemo Community) organized on October 2009. These two days should be completly organized by the community and for the community. No formal conferences or talks, but interactive activities and hacking sessions where you, the participant, are the main actor.
+
We have organized a Dublin MeeGo Weekend before the MeeGo Conference, similar to the unconferenced weekend we (the Maemo Community) organized on October 2009.
-
What about the content of these two days? We could have (for example) programming tutorials, Qt tutorials, hacking sessions on a specific task, round tables where a developer explains his difficoulties implementing a feature and the others help him, ecc...
+
These two days are completly organized by the community and for the community. No formal conferences or talks, but interactive activities and hacking sessions where you, the participant, are the main actor.
-
The first thing to do is spreading this and asking people (users, developers ecc...) what they would like to find during these two days. Once we've gathered some nice ideas we can organize them better.
+
=== Register to attend the event ===
-
=== List of people who would like to attend ===
+
We have added a [http://conference2010.meego.com/program/early-bird-events registration page] for the Early Bird event. Please [http://conference2010.meego.com/program/early-bird-events register on the conference website].
-
'''Update: We have added a [http://conference2010.meego.com/program/early-bird-events registration page] for the Early Bird event. Please [http://conference2010.meego.com/program/early-bird-events register on the conference website] instead of adding your name below.'''
+
== When and Where ==
-
Please make sure to be registered to the MeeGo Conference. If you'd like to attend, please add your name here - no strings attached, just to get a rough overview of the number of people interested. If you are also interested in helping organizing the event, please also add your name at the bottom of this Wiki page in the Volunteers section.
+
Dublin MeeGo Weekend will take place on '''November 13th, 14th''' in the '''[http://www.d4hotels.ie/ballsbridge-inn.html Ballsbridge Inn]''' Hotel, in Dublin.
-
* [http://meego.com/users/andreagrandi Andrea Grandi]
+
== Program ==
-
* [http://meego.com/users/thp Thomas Perl]
+
-
* [http://meego.com/users/dneary Dave Neary]
+
-
* [http://meego.com/users/jnwi Jens Wiik]
+
-
* [http://meego.com/users/texrat Randall Arnold]
+
-
* [http://meego.com/users/pycage Martin Grimme]
+
-
* [http://meego.com/users/b0unc3 Daniele Maio]
+
-
* [http://meego.com/users/dawnfoster Dawn Foster]
+
-
* [http://meego.com/users/sivan Sivan Greenberg]
+
-
* [http://meego.com/users/anidel Aniello Del Sorbo]
+
-
* [http://meego.com/users/lcuk Gary Birkett]
+
-
* [http://meego.com/users/achipa Attila Csipa]
+
-
* [http://meego.com/users/ferwakeup Fernando Martin]
+
-
* [http://meego.com/users/macron Ronan Mac Laverty]
+
-
* [http://meego.com/users/qgil Quim Gil]
+
-
* [http://meego.com/users/leinir Dan Leinir Turthra Jensen]
+
-
* [http://meego.com/users/monoceros Francesco Baldassarri]
+
-
* [http://meego.com/users/jukey Uwe Kaminski]
+
-
* [http://meego.com/users/warter Jens Bocklage]
+
-
* [http://meego.com/users/timsamoff Tim Samoff]
+
-
* [http://meego.com/users/unknowndevice Shane Marks]
+
-
=== When and Where ===
+
All sessions are subject to confirmation or change. As we confirm workshop & tutorial leaders, we will add more details. [[#Ideas_for_the_program | Other session ideas]] proposed below may end up being included, based on popular demand.
-
The basic idea is to organize these two days on '''November 13th, 14th'''. About the location that will host us we still have no idea. Probably it will be possible to use the same [http://www.d4hotels.ie hotel] used for the MeeGo Conference, but this must be confirmed yet.
+
'''Tutorials:''' 3 hour sessions with a trainer going over the basics and getting participants using tools. Participants should bring a laptop for development.
-
== Provisional program ==
+
'''Workshops:''' hands-on, meet-the-experts sessions, where you can work in small groups brainstorming application design, getting help porting your application to MeeGo, or coding.
-
All sessions are subject to confirmation or change. As we confirm workshop & tutorial leaders, we will add more details. [[#Ideas_for_the_program | Other session ideas]] proposed below may end up being included, based on popular demand.
+
'''Geocache:''' will be outside the hotel. The meeting place and time will be announced closer to the event (probably as GPS co-ordinates ;)
 +
 
 +
'''The Maker's Contest:''' will be a team competition limited to 10 teams of up to 5 people. The contest subject matter will be announced closer to the contest. The ideal space requirements are basically a bar, someplace where interested spectators can look on, and 10 tables which participants can work on.
 +
 
 +
===Saturday===
 +
 
 +
{| style=" border-spacing: 0;" border="1"
 +
! Time !! Workshop !! Tutorial
 +
|-
 +
|width="10%"| 14:00 - 17:00
 +
|width="45%"| '''Hackaton:''' hacking on various Maemo/MeeGo projects, working on small groups.
 +
|width="45%"| '''Linux Developer Tools:''' If you want to brush up on developer tools including git, gdb and Valgrind, or if you have never used them before and want to get started, this is the session for you.
 +
|
 +
|-
 +
| 17:00 - 18:30
 +
| colspan="3" | '''Maker's Contest''' (after workshops, with beer): Small teams will have an hour to build a bridge with 100 lollipop sticks, which can span a 40cm gap, and withstand as much weight as possible. Prizes will be awarded for prettiest and strongest bridges.
 +
|}
 +
 
 +
===Sunday===
{| style=" border-spacing: 0;" border="1"
{| style=" border-spacing: 0;" border="1"
! Time !! Workshop !! Tutorial !! Other
! Time !! Workshop !! Tutorial !! Other
|-
|-
-
| Sat 14:00-17:00  
+
|width="10%"| 10:00 - 13:00
-
| Hands-on Qt
+
|width="30%"| '''UX experts:''' Hands-on application design / bring your own UIs (mock-ups or existing apps) for review and discussion - leading: '''Tim Samoff''', support: '''Thomas Perl'''
-
| Getting started with MeeGo on ARM
+
|width="30%"| '''Introduction to Qt:''' An introduction to the Qt toolkit for developers who do not know anything about it - leading: '''Kevin Ottens'''
-
| Maker's Contest
+
|width="30%"| '''BOFs:''' Plan your own small team meetings! Advertise it here and on the MeeGo mailing lists.
|-
|-
-
| Sun 10:00-13:00
+
| 14:00 - 17:00
-
| Hands-on MeeGo development
+
| '''Hands-on Qt:''' People will pick a project from the proposed list and will work in groups of 4-5 persons with the help of Qt experts - leading: '''Kevin Ottens'''
-
| Linux Developer Tools
+
| '''Getting started with MeeGo on ARM:''' Go from bare laptop to working MeeGo on ARM development environment with a sample application in 3 hours - leading: '''Bob Spencer'''
-
| BOFs
+
| '''Geocache treasure hunt:''' A GPS-based treasure hunt around the streets of Dublin 4, in a hunt for a hidden treasure - leading: '''Till Harbaum'''
|-
|-
-
| Sun 14:00-17:00
+
| 17:30 - 19:30
-
| Hackathon - write a complete application
+
| colspan="3" | '''[[MeeGo_Conference_2010/Werewolf|Werewolf Games]]''' - no prior experience needed - strategy & mind games, over beers - leading '''Dawn Foster'''
-
| Introduction to Qt
+
-
| Geocache treasure hunt
+
|}
|}
-
 
-
== Tasks ==
 
-
 
-
* Spread this idea around the community (in Maemo and MeeGo mailing lists and forums)
 
-
* Gather ideas and feedback from users and developers
 
-
* Create a public poll so the people can vote the most interesting content and we'll have a more realistic idea of what users want
 
-
* Thinking about a proper name for these two days (sounds "Dublin MeeGo Weekend" good?)
 
-
* Maybe create a customized logo for "Dublin MeeGo Weekend" ?
 
-
* Implementation of a registration form for this event
 
-
* ecc...
 
-
 
-
=== Ideas for the program ===
 
-
 
-
Overall program structure:
 
-
 
-
* Active participation in the event - less talk, more code. No powerpoints - just you, the editor and the compiler. Be productive!
 
-
* A two-day Hackathon: Start putting your ideas into fresh code, or finish a project that has been on the back burner for some time
 
-
* Participants are encouraged to share their progress at the end of each day - what they accomplished, where they need further help, etc.
 
-
 
-
Session ideas:
 
-
 
-
* Gentle introduction to Qt through PySide and QML, exploring the object hierarchy through the improved interactive interpreter IPython (-sivan)
 
-
* A short but intensive indroduction to Qt/C++ (something like 3-4 hours course, offered by some expert developer)
 
-
* Round tables to discuss about UI improvements or features implementation: a developer could have found some difficoult implementing the UI for his application or to provide a particular feature. Other expert developers could try to help him with his problem.
 
-
* A workshop for x86 developers on getting started with MeeGo development for ARM - end goal: By the end of the session, everyone has a sample application running in an emulator on their laptop
 
-
* Developer tools training - a half day on using git, valgrind, oprofile
 
-
* One night coding competition.
 
-
* ...
 
-
 
-
Extra-curricular activities:
 
-
 
-
* A variety of team competitions with some small prizes
 
-
** Geocache treasure hunt
 
-
** Maker's contest - some ideas: build a good mousetrap powered car, a bridge with glue & lollipop sticks, or the best paper airplane (details to be announced on-site)
 
-
** A quiz??
 
-
 
-
== Dublin Weekend Program ==
 
-
 
-
(the program has still to be defined)
 
== Volunteers ==
== Volunteers ==
Line 106: Line 63:
* [http://meego.com/users/thp Thomas Perl]
* [http://meego.com/users/thp Thomas Perl]
* [http://meego.com/users/dneary Dave Neary]
* [http://meego.com/users/dneary Dave Neary]
-
* [http://meego.com/users/jnwi Jens Wiik]
 
* [http://meego.com/users/texrat Randall Arnold]
* [http://meego.com/users/texrat Randall Arnold]
* [http://meego.com/users/sivan Sivan Greenberg]
* [http://meego.com/users/sivan Sivan Greenberg]
Line 112: Line 68:
* [http://meego.com/users/achipa Attila Csipa]
* [http://meego.com/users/achipa Attila Csipa]
* [http://meego.com/users/timsamoff Tim Samoff]
* [http://meego.com/users/timsamoff Tim Samoff]
-
* [http://meego.com/users/unknowndevice Shane Marks]
 
* [http://meego.com/users/saviq Michał Sawicz]
* [http://meego.com/users/saviq Michał Sawicz]
 +
* [http://meego.com/user/14377 Ben Lau]
== Links and discussions ==
== Links and discussions ==

Latest revision as of 02:45, 31 January 2011

Contents

Introduction

We have organized a Dublin MeeGo Weekend before the MeeGo Conference, similar to the unconferenced weekend we (the Maemo Community) organized on October 2009.

These two days are completly organized by the community and for the community. No formal conferences or talks, but interactive activities and hacking sessions where you, the participant, are the main actor.

Register to attend the event

We have added a registration page for the Early Bird event. Please register on the conference website.

When and Where

Dublin MeeGo Weekend will take place on November 13th, 14th in the Ballsbridge Inn Hotel, in Dublin.

Program

All sessions are subject to confirmation or change. As we confirm workshop & tutorial leaders, we will add more details. Other session ideas proposed below may end up being included, based on popular demand.

Tutorials: 3 hour sessions with a trainer going over the basics and getting participants using tools. Participants should bring a laptop for development.

Workshops: hands-on, meet-the-experts sessions, where you can work in small groups brainstorming application design, getting help porting your application to MeeGo, or coding.

Geocache: will be outside the hotel. The meeting place and time will be announced closer to the event (probably as GPS co-ordinates ;)

The Maker's Contest: will be a team competition limited to 10 teams of up to 5 people. The contest subject matter will be announced closer to the contest. The ideal space requirements are basically a bar, someplace where interested spectators can look on, and 10 tables which participants can work on.

Saturday

Time Workshop Tutorial
14:00 - 17:00 Hackaton: hacking on various Maemo/MeeGo projects, working on small groups. Linux Developer Tools: If you want to brush up on developer tools including git, gdb and Valgrind, or if you have never used them before and want to get started, this is the session for you.
17:00 - 18:30 Maker's Contest (after workshops, with beer): Small teams will have an hour to build a bridge with 100 lollipop sticks, which can span a 40cm gap, and withstand as much weight as possible. Prizes will be awarded for prettiest and strongest bridges.

Sunday

Time Workshop Tutorial Other
10:00 - 13:00 UX experts: Hands-on application design / bring your own UIs (mock-ups or existing apps) for review and discussion - leading: Tim Samoff, support: Thomas Perl Introduction to Qt: An introduction to the Qt toolkit for developers who do not know anything about it - leading: Kevin Ottens BOFs: Plan your own small team meetings! Advertise it here and on the MeeGo mailing lists.
14:00 - 17:00 Hands-on Qt: People will pick a project from the proposed list and will work in groups of 4-5 persons with the help of Qt experts - leading: Kevin Ottens Getting started with MeeGo on ARM: Go from bare laptop to working MeeGo on ARM development environment with a sample application in 3 hours - leading: Bob Spencer Geocache treasure hunt: A GPS-based treasure hunt around the streets of Dublin 4, in a hunt for a hidden treasure - leading: Till Harbaum
17:30 - 19:30 Werewolf Games - no prior experience needed - strategy & mind games, over beers - leading Dawn Foster

Volunteers

Links and discussions

Personal tools